From the Inside-out: Leading conversations with employees about diversity, equity and the sense of belonging
Come learn about how we can empower employees to more comfortably engage and talk about issues of diversity.
A discussion will follow with real-world examples including possible steps we can take to create more equitable environments allowing for employees the opportunity to succeed.
About the Speaker:
Sonia Watson is the Interim Assistant Dean for Adjunct Faculty Support at College of DuPage. She received her Master’s Degree in Leadership Studies from North Central College and is currently a Doctoral Candidate studying Organizational Development at Benedictine University. An educator for more than twenty years, Sonia has extensive experience as a training and development leader whose accomplishments demonstratestrategic leadership, efficient management, and effective decision-making. She also understands how to motivate, lead, develop meaningful relationships, and create synergistic environments. Sonia not only has a passion for helping people reach their academic, professional, and personal goals, she is also committed to fostering an environment that supports diversity, equity, inclusion and a sense of belonging. She leads efforts to ensure the success of College of DuPage students, faculty, staff and community members, guiding the institution's mission of creating a lifelong learning environment for its diverse community. Sonia has considerable experience presenting at conferences across the nation and internationally.
